How To Fix ARUN_MAIN147 - Quantity reverted for ARun relevant BOM components of header for item &1.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: ARUN_MAIN -

  • Message number: 147

  • Message text: Quantity reverted for ARun relevant BOM components of header for item &1.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message ARUN_MAIN147 - Quantity reverted for ARun relevant BOM components of header for item &1. ?

    The SAP error message ARUN_MAIN147 indicates that there is an issue with the quantity of components in a Bill of Materials (BOM) for a specific item. This error typically arises in the context of production orders or when processing BOMs in the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) module or similar areas in SAP.

    Cause:

    1. Mismatch in Quantities: The error often occurs when there is a discrepancy between the quantity of the header item and the quantities of the components defined in the BOM. This can happen if the BOM is not correctly configured or if there are changes made to the BOM that have not been reflected in the production order.

    2. BOM Status: The BOM might be in a status that does not allow for the processing of the components, such as being inactive or not released.

    3. Configuration Issues: There may be configuration issues in the system that prevent the correct calculation of quantities for the components.

    4. Data Inconsistencies: There could be inconsistencies in the master data related to the materials involved, such as unit of measure differences or incorrect settings.

    Solution:

    1. Check BOM Configuration: Review the BOM for the item in question. Ensure that the quantities for the components are correctly defined and that the BOM is active and released.

    2. Review Production Order: If this error occurs during the processing of a production order, check the order details to ensure that the header quantity matches the expected quantities of the components.

    3. Recalculate BOM: If there have been recent changes to the BOM, consider recalculating or revalidating the BOM to ensure that all components are correctly aligned with the header item.

    4. Check Master Data: Verify the master data for the materials involved, including units of measure and any other relevant settings that could affect the BOM.

    5.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to BOM processing and the specific error message for additional insights or updates that may address the issue.

    6. System Configuration: If the issue persists, it may be necessary to involve your SAP Basis or technical team to check for any underlying configuration issues in the system.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: You may use transaction codes like CS03 (Display BOM), CO03 (Display Production Order), or C223 (BOM for Production) to investigate the BOM and production order details.
